Canines communicate with a variety of sounds. The vocal repertoire is most hugely produced in social species and features howls, yelps, snarls, barks, and growls. These sounds are regularly affiliated with specialised visual alerts involving movements of your ears and tail, raising of specific areas of fur, and baring of tooth.

Canines bear as couple of as 4 and as many as 20 offspring after a gestation duration of about fifty to eighty times. The youthful nurse for 4 to six weeks. Smaller sized canines species achieve sexual maturity at all around a yr, but more substantial species similar to the wolf just take at least two many years to reach reproductive age.

Canine litters normally number about four to six youthful born after a gestation period of fifty one–80 times, depending upon the species. The Arctic fox has the biggest litter amongst carnivores, averaging about eleven but often numbering 20 or maybe more. Arctic foxes give delivery in a very den in the ground, inside of a hollow log or tree, within a concealed brushy spot, among boulders, or within a crevice of rock.

Canines have Excellent stamina but are certainly not able to good bursts of velocity. All through Wintertime, northern species often develop fur on their foot pads to provide traction on snow and security from the chilly. All canines have 4 properly-created toes read this article moreover a dewclaw (a vestigial fifth digit identified on the ft of most mammals, reptiles, and birds that seems greater to the limb compared to others) within the entrance toes, besides the African searching Doggy, which lacks the dewclaw.
